C88945 C8 Ruling Active

The tariff classification of Juffel from Australia.

Issued July 13, 1998 by U.S. Customs and Border Protection.

Tariff classification

HTS codes: 1704.90.3550

Headings: 1704

Product description

The tariff classification of Juffel from Australia.

CBP rationale

The applicable subheading for the "Juffel" will be 1704.90.3550,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Sugar confectionery (including white chocolate), not containing cocoa: Other: Confections or sweetmeats ready for consumption: Other: Other.

Dear Ms. Williamson: In your letter dated June 9, 1998, you requested a tariff classification ruling. You submitted descriptive literature and a sample with your request. The subject merchandise is a confectionery called "Juffel". This product is stated to consist of a variety of freeze-dried fruit centers coated with couverture. Based on the sample provided, the couverture of these confectioneries is a white chocolate, which contains milk, sugar, cocoa butter, emulsifiers and flavors but which does not contain any type of cocoa. The applicable subheading for the "Juffel" will be 1704.90.3550,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Sugar confectionery (including white chocolate), not containing cocoa: Other: Confections or sweetmeats ready for consumption: Other: Other...Put up for retail sale: Other. The rate of duty will be 6.1 percent ad valorem. Additional requirements may be imposed on this product by the Food and Drug Administration.
